    I originally started looking at Dirty Dog because Graham desperately needed a nail trim. John bathes Graham weekly at home, so we didn't really need to use the self-service bath stuff... but then John didn't give Graham a bath for a few weeks and Graham went on swimming and Yard Bar adventures and he turned into one super stinky dog. Like I could smell him across the living room stinky. Gross. Then, after a particularly dusty trip to Pedernales Falls, and the fact that he stunk to high heaven in the first place, we decided to take Graham here on a Sunday afternoon and bathe him and get his nails trimmed. They have steps you can use to get your dog into the tub, but my dog is a stubborn little butt and didn't want to use them, so we just picked him up and put him in the tub. They have leashes you use in the tub to keep your dog from jumping out. Graham promptly began pulling on the leash because he is a stubborn little butt and he doesn't particularly like bath time. Well, too bad, stinky dog. Dirty Dog has everything you could want to use to clean your dog - shampoo, ear wash, brushes, an easy to use hose for water, forced air dryer, and even doggy cologne! We scrubbed every inch of Graham's body, rinsed all the dirt, grime, and extra hair off, and then brushed him some more. (I have dog hair tumbleweeds in my house, no matter how much I vacuum. I need all the help I can get with tackling shedding dog hair.) After I felt he was sufficiently deshedded, we got his nails trimmed. The nice girl working the counter did that for us while we held Graham still. The bath and the nail trim set us back $32. (The bath was $16, the nail trim was $14.) They charge you for the self-service options by your dog's weight, but it's still pretty cheap, especially considering how much stuff there is for you to use on your dog. I felt it was worth it, given the stinkiness of our pup. (Added bonus - now I don't have to clean out the bathtub in the guest bathroom!) The doggy cologne even smells pretty good, and Graham still smells good today. (That dog really likes to get stinky, so I consider this a definite win.) Oh! For any of you grooming-savvy peeps out there, you can use Zoom Grooms here! (For those not in the know, they are only the best brushes ever.) I was really excited when I saw that and it makes all the difference when bathing and brushing out your dog. I still used a regular metal brush on Graham, but the Zoom Groom did a whole lot of work for me during bath time. This won't be an all the time service for us, since we do bathe Graham regularly at our own house, but for those times when he is particularly nasty, his stinky butt is going to Dirty Dog.
